Soap is made by combining fats and sodium hydroxide (lye) with each other.

The scientific word for this reaction is saponification. Fats are fats, butters and oils such as coconut oil, olive oil, or rapeseed oil, to call just a couple of. These oils make up the base of natural soap bars. By selecting to utilize natural oils over animal fats, soap makers can conveniently make their soap vegetarian.


It is vital to note that lye needs to constantly be put into the water, as putting water onto lye creates an unsafe chemical reaction referred to as a 'lye volcano'. The next action is to weigh out any type of base oils or butters; these are your fats. Oils that are strong at area temperature need to be carefully thawed prior to blending with the currently fluid ones.

In the cold soap making procedure, soap batter requires to be left for 24-hour to saponify when it can be eliminated from the moulds and sliced into bars. These will certainly need to be entrusted to treat for 6-8 weeks before they are secure for use. In the warm soap making process, the batter requires to be scooped right into moulds and left overnight to cool down.

Every one of the chemistry is finished for you before you even open up the package which means much less to be skeptical of. Likewise, more to have enjoyable with! To use it, all you do is reduced it right into small items and melt it either in the microwave or over low warmth.


You can also include really percentages of additional oil, like thawed shea butter or pleasant almond oil to melt-and-pour soap bases for added conditioning. Shade can also be contributed to melt and pour soap at this point prior to you put the batter right into molds. Spray the tops with alcohol to decrease air bubbles and produce a smooth surface.


Utilize a microwave or dual central heating boiler to thaw M&P soap Melt-and-pour soap has a whole lot going all out. It's terrific for novice soap manufacturers or if you would love to make soap with children. That's due to the fact that there's no lye taking care of action to be mindful of and you can make use of the bars as soon as possible.

I also have a melt-and-pour soap recipe that you may intend to try. One of the drawbacks to m & p is that you can not use fresh ingredients with it, like milk and purees. Raw active ingredients don't protect well in m & p soap and will eventually begin to rot. You likewise can pass by the oils that go into m & p bases.

Trace is the phase where the active ingredients start to saponify, a chain reaction that results from incorporating fat and lye. The soap mixture is still semi-liquid now and you can scent, shade, swirl, and develop detailed layouts in it.
